The Mavericks have filled one of their assistant-coach openings. After a decade with the Utah Jazz, Alex Jensen has agreed to join head coach Jason Kidd’s...
A former University of Utah star, Jensen started with the Jazz under Tyrone Corbin’s leadership in 2013 and rose to become former coach Quin Snyder’s top assistant. He remained on current coach Will Hardy’s staff last season, but Hardy opted not to retain Jensen at the end of the regular season.Perhaps most notably during his Utah tenure, Jensen helped develop All-Star center Rudy Gobert into a three-time Defensive Player of the Year honoree.
Jensen, 47, has also been involved with coaching the German national team and in the USA Basketball system.
